Essential Skills for Fintech Developers

According to my experience in the industry, successful fintech developers usually possess a specific mix of technical and financial knowledge. Basic skills include:

1. Programming Expertise

It is crucial to use languages such as Python, Java, and JavaScript. These languages are the most widely used in developing financial applications and algorithms.

2. Understanding of Financial Systems

A good explanation of the banking rules, financial regulations, and investment strategies is necessary for this industry so that securities become more accurate and compliance becomes more meaningful and accessible.

3. Blockchain Technology

Along with the popularity of cryptocurrencies and decentralised finance, the expertise in blockchain architecture and smart contracts is increasingly precious.

4. Data Analysis and Machine Learning

The capacity to deal with massive datasets and put machine learning algorithms into practice is vital in creating effective models and supplying personalised financial services.

5. Cybersecurity

As financial data is secure, working with a professional is necessary. Lax security practices are also serious issues that need to be addressed.

The Impact of Fintech Developers on Various Sectors

The influence of fintech developers does not just pertain to traditional banking; It permeates various sectors, some of which are given below:

1. Banking and Payments

Fintech developers are in charge of making it all happen. Banking experiences will be more seamless, and new payment solutions will be safe and fast.

2. Investment and Wealth Management

Robo-advisors and AI-driven investment platforms, developed by fintech experts, are democratising access to sophisticated financial advice and portfolio management.

3. Insurance

Insurtech solutions are the ones that drive the reinvention of the insurance industry, where they provide personalised policies and a streamlined process of claims as the key features of their product.

4. Lending and Credit

The possibility of credit is increasing for the underserved populations with the help of alternative credit scoring models and a peer-to-peer lending platform.

5. Regulatory Technology (RegTech)

Fintech developers are the ones who are behind that kind of tool who would help the financial organizations to be compliant with the tougher regulations in a smart and easy way.

The Future of Fintech Development

We are already witnessing a few trends that the future will most probably be shaped by as regards to the tasks of fintech developers, such as:

1.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ning

AI and ML will be increasingly crucial in personalizing financial services, fraud detection, and risk management.

2. Open Banking

The global implementation of open banking APIs will provide new opportunities for financial institutions to develop new financial digital products and services that would be innovative by default.

3. Decentralized Finance (DeFi)

The fast growth of DeFi platforms is expected to attract developers skilled in blockchain technology and savvy in smart contract development.

4. Quantum Computing

Quantum computing is just blooming, and several people think that it will change the way cryptography is done and how financial modeling is done as a result he prospects in this area will be brightening up fintech developers’ future next to some new temptations.
